What can I see and do near Royal Academy of Arts?
The British Museum, National Gallery, and National Portrait Gallery feature captivating exhibits. Sights like Buckingham Palace, Big Ben, and Tower of London are landmarks to visit in the area. You can watch performances at Piccadilly Theatre, Lyric Theatre, and Her Majesty's Theatre if you're interested in local theater.
How can I get to Royal Academy of Arts?
With so many choices for transportation, seeing the area around Royal Academy of Arts is simple. You can walk to nearby metro stations including Charing Cross Underground Station, Leicester Square Underground Station, and Piccadilly Circus Underground Station. If you'd like to explore more of the area, jump aboard a train from Charing Cross Station, Tottenham Court Road Station, or Waterloo Station.
